Output 93652e6e581e8a9bb4cd6962614a6ffc8586f73b995d5e5cd37e04b9b8004ec6:60

value
699816608
script pubkey
OP_0 OP_PUSHBYTES_20 77255278fff3c64e9e8f5c537f9c56dafa4009ee
address
bc1qwuj4y78l70rya850t3fhl8zkmtayqz0w5kpa9t
transaction
93652e6e581e8a9bb4cd6962614a6ffc8586f73b995d5e5cd37e04b9b8004ec6
spent
true